cairn词源中文解释

"石头的大锥形堆,"尤其是苏格兰和威尔士常见的类型,也在英国其他地方发现,始于1530年代,源自苏格兰语 carne,类似于盖尔语 carn "石头堆,岩石山"和高卢语 karnon "角",也许来自原始印欧语 *ker-n- "身体的最高部分,角",因此是"尖端,山峰"(参见 horn(n.))。

cairn词源英文解释

Middle English (Scots) carne, from Scottish Gaelic carn; akin to Old Irish & Welsh carn cairn

The first known use of cairn was in the 15th century
